Traditional Dorms:

The traditional dorms at South University are perfect for students who want a classic dorm experience. These dorms feature communal living spaces, including shared bathrooms, lounges, and kitchens. The rooms themselves are typically shared between two or more students, with each student having their own bed, desk, and closet. While traditional dorms may not be the most luxurious option, they are a great way to meet new people and get involved in campus life.

One of the biggest advantages of traditional dorms is their location. Because they are typically located in the heart of campus, students who live in traditional dorms have easy access to all that South University has to offer. From classes to extracurricular activities, everything is just a short walk away. Additionally, traditional dorms are usually the most affordable housing option, making them a great choice for students on a budget.

Suite-Style Dorms:

If you’re looking for a more upscale living experience, suite-style dorms may be just what you’re looking for. These dorms feature private or semi-private rooms that are connected by a shared living area and bathroom. Suite-style dorms typically house four to six students, making them a great choice for students who want to live with a smaller group of people.

One of the biggest advantages of suite-style dorms is the privacy they offer. Because each student has their own room, there is a greater sense of personal space and privacy. Additionally, suite-style dorms often come with more amenities than traditional dorms, such as in-room air conditioning and a kitchenette in the shared living area. However, suite-style dorms are typically more expensive than traditional dorms, so they may not be the best option for students on a tight budget.

Apartment-Style Dorms:

For students who want the ultimate in independence and privacy, apartment-style dorms are the way to go. These dorms feature private apartments with individual bedrooms, bathrooms, and living areas. Each apartment also comes with a full kitchen, giving students the ability to cook their own meals and truly live on their own.

One of the biggest advantages of apartment-style dorms is the level of independence they offer. Students who live in apartment-style dorms are able to create their own schedules and live on their own terms. Additionally, apartment-style dorms often come with more amenities than traditional or suite-style dorms, such as a swimming pool or fitness center. However, apartment-style dorms are typically the most expensive housing option, so they may not be the best choice for students on a tight budget.
